High-definition video often crashed older computers, halting the creative flow. Version 2021 introduced "Proxy Video," a technique that creates low-res "stunt doubles" for editing. It allowed creators with modest tools to tell "4K stories" without their hardware catching fire. In the story of a busy creator, time is the villain
